Arsenal defender Per Mertesacker has said the players would like goalkeeper Wojciech Szczesny to return to the club when his loan spell at Roma ends.
Szczesny,25, lost his place to David Ospina at the end of last season and was then pushed further down the pecking order by the summer arrival of Petr Cech from Chelsea.
Serie A outfit Roma hold said they would like to obtain the Szczesny loan permanent.
